Bass Museum of Art is conveniently located in the centre of Miami Beach, 21st street and Collins avenue, only one block from the beach. This museum was founded in 1963 by John and Joanna Bass, Miami Beach residents, originally from Austria. Bass Museum offers interesting exhibition of contemporary art from many artists from the whole world. For it’s perfect location and also very interesting range of exhibits. Museum offers both, long therm and temporary exhibitions and also workshops or talks with artists.
